Get started60a is an end-of-terrace house in London (E7 0QH). It has a recorded floor area of 41 m² (around 441 sq ft), construction records dating it to 1900-1929 and council tax band A. At 41 m² this is the smallest unit on EPC record across the building (41–60 m²). The building's EPC ratings span E to C across 9 units on file. The latest certificate (August 2021) shows a D (score 60), on the cusp of jumping into the C band. The rating has held steady at D across 2 certificates since September 2009. Between certificates, window efficiency went from Very Poor to Average; while lighting dropped from Good to Average.
Sale prices here have outpaced London HPI: 10.3% per year against 0% for the wider region. On a £-per-square-foot basis, the last sale (£630/sq ft) was about 119.2% above the typical sold price in the postcode. Last sale on file: £278,000 in November 2018. Across the public record there are 4 sales, relatively high churn for a single property. One planning record on file: new windows approved in 2019. Past consents include new windows, meaningful when judging how the property has evolved. At 41 m² it's 28.7% smaller than the typical home in the postcode (58 m² median across 12 EPCs).
